James Swift Hely is shown on a passenger list as bc.1850 Calcutta, India - he was a Mariner - married Rosa M'Math 1874 Castleblaney, Co. Monaghan.

You list their children but do not state the eldest child:

Hamilton M'Math Hely b.1876 Castleblaney, Co. Monaghan - he had a distinguished career in the Royal Navy (at one time a 2nd. Lt.) and married a Norwegian girl named Lubie (shown on one record as Thrine Lubie but don't know the surname).    On 1/12/1921 he, Lubie and children emigrated to Auckland, New Zealand - he is shown as a Mariner, with Lubie, and Andrew 15 (Andrew Hamilton McMath Hely b.Montreal, Canada), Arnold 14 (Arnold Stanley McMath Hely b.Birkenhead), Arthur Hubert McMath Hely b.E Southsea, Hants.), and Edna 10.  They left from Southampton on the 'Arawa'.

Sometime between 1901 and 1911 Rosa became a widow and lived with son Richard (a Bank Clerk).   Lived at Greenland, Ramsay, Isle of Man and wonder if the 'Gracelands' you refer to should actually be 'Greenland'.

Have found a marriage of a Frances Mary E. Hely to, I think, a David James in 1905 Liverpool and wonder if this could be Mary Frances Elizabeth Hely?

Have found Rosa and children on 2 census - can give you details if you don't already have them.

You might be interested in the following site, which indicates that they hold photographs of both Hamilton and James Swift, which can be ordered.

http://www.irishmariners.ie/searchdatabase.php?srch_surname=hely&srch_forename=&srch_identityno=&submit=Search

Also the National Archives have the service records, again for both men, while they were serving with the RNR. Hamilton certainly had a distinguished career, being mentioned twice in dispatches and awarded the OBE for his service in Russia in 1920. According to the WW1 medal roll JS Hely died 9 May 1919.

http://www.nationalarchives.gov.uk/documentsonline/search-results.asp?searchtype=browserefine&query=last_name%3dhely&catid=50&pagenumber=1&querytype=1&mediaarray=*

1901 Census - The Crescent, Maughold, Isle of Man

Rosa Hely   Marr. 54                           b. Monaghan, Ireland
Mary F E Hely     22                            b. Louth, Ireland
Annie F. Hely      20                            b. Monaghan, Ireland
Rosa B. Hely       15                            b. Rock Ferry, England
Richard M. Hely   10                            b. Lancashire
plus a servant
No occupations

ref. RG13 - 5302 - 18 - 10.

(In 1891 were in Aughton, Lancashire.)

Not allowed to post 1911 Census details but if searching on Ancestry they are indexed are 'Kely'.
